Can I Proceed With The Physiotherapy After A Stroke During 7 Months Of Pregnancy?
dear sir , i mr.singaravelan working as a senior physiotherapist, need some clarification , my patient 20 years old 7 month pregnant lady having stroke due to mitral stenosis with mitral regurgitation , can i proceed the physiotherapy as like the regular stroke management
Sure you can and you should, rehabilitation of stroke patients whether pregnant or not is a vital part of their recovery and is best initiated during the early stages. I have personally monitored physiotherapy sessions for stroke patients and there is nothing harmful about it that could affect pregnancy in any possible way, please proceed and best of luck.
